In practice, there seems not be much to detokenize here, e.g., target strings have been generated from \meaning, cf. below. >Anyway, depending on the intended use of \in@, certain resctrictions (such as >"no unbalanced \if" or "no # token" or "no \@nil token" are probably >acceptable, >as long as they are properly documented. When I countered "unbalanced \if..." by "#", this rather meant the same. \in@ is an internal facility that currently is used for processing options and for font selection. Concerning options, it is clear to me that the weakness is harmless. Concerning font selection, I just cannot afford at the moment checking whether the weakness can lead to a failure. when the second argument is expanded \alpha@list, it is quite clear that it is OK, I don't know about the other cases.
